Cordless vs Corded: Which Best Vacuum Cleaner Is Right for You?

Choose a cordless vacuum if:

  • You clean frequently in short 15 to 30 minute sessions
  • You hate dragging a power cord around the house
  • You regularly clean fans, curtains, ceilings, and top shelves
  • You want one device for both home and car cleaning

Choose a corded vacuum if:

  • You do long deep cleaning sessions for 1 to 2 hours at a stretch
  • You need a blower along with vacuuming
  • Your top priority is maximum suction power at the lowest price

Suction Power: The Most Important Feature in a Best Vacuum Cleaner

If you care about how well a vacuum picks up dust, hair, crumbs, and embedded dirt, suction power is the first thing to look at.

The annoying part is that brands use different units. Some publish suction in kPa and others in air watts. These are not directly interchangeable because they are measured differently, so the better approach is to use a practical buying rule.

  • For floor cleaning and dusting only: 12 to 15 kPa or around 80 air watts is enough
  • For sofas, mattresses, and carpets: aim for at least 18 to 22 kPa or 100 to 150 air watts
  • For pet hair and deeper cleaning: go above 25 kPa or above 150 air watts

As expected, stronger suction usually means a higher price.

Battery Life: What to Expect from a Cordless Vacuum Cleaner

Cordless vacuum cleaner runtime comparison showing 25 to 40 minutes for budget models, 40 to 60 minutes for mid-range models, and up to 90 minutes for premium vacuums at low suction.

This is one area where marketing can be very misleading. Most cordless vacuum brands quote battery life at the lowest suction setting. In real life, if you run the vacuum at max power, the run time is often closer to one third of the advertised figure.

So if a vacuum claims 60 minutes, do not assume you will get an hour of high-power deep cleaning.

Some models offer a swappable battery, which is genuinely useful if you want to extend cleaning time. Just remember that the second battery is usually sold separately and can cost around ₹3,000 to ₹6,000.

Why Motor Power Matters in the Best Vacuum Cleaner

Motor wattage is not the same thing as suction power, but it does give a sense of how comfortably the vacuum can run without overheating.

For cordless vacuums, 200 to 250 watts and above is a good place to be if you want around 30 to 40 minutes of continuous use. It matters, though it becomes even more important in corded models that are expected to run much longer.

Why Weight Matters When Choosing the Best Vacuum Cleaner

With a cordless vacuum, the motor and dust bin are in your hand while cleaning. That means all the weight is on your wrist and arm, especially during above-shoulder cleaning.

This becomes important if you want to clean:

  • Curtains
  • Fans
  • Ceilings
  • High shelves

Most full-size cordless vacuums in India weigh more than 2 kg. The lighter ones are often more like car vacuums and are usually suited only for dusting.

Dust Bin Capacity and HEPA Filtration Explained

Cordless vacuum dust bins range from about 200 ml to 1.5 litres. Since these vacuums are generally used for shorter cleaning bursts, even 500 to 800 ml is usually sufficient.

One standout feature in this category is the auto-empty dock on the Shark Detect Clean and Empty. Instead of emptying the dust bin manually after each use, the vacuum empties itself into a dock bag, which only needs replacing roughly every 45 days.

As for filtration, pretty much all serious cordless vacuums now come with a HEPA filter, which is important for trapping fine dust and preventing it from being blown back into the air. Most also use washable filters, which means no regular filter replacement cost.

How to Choose the Best Corded Vacuum Cleaner

Corded vacuum cleaners are ideal for people who clean less frequently but more intensely. If your routine is a serious deep clean of mattresses, sofas, carpets, and floors in one long session, corded vacuums are still hard to beat.

Canister vs Upright: Which Best Vacuum Cleaner Design Works Better?

This is the first choice to make in corded vacuums.

Why a Canister Vacuum Suits Most Indian Homes

In a canister vacuum, the motor and dust container stay on the floor, connected by a hose and tube.

Best for:

  • Hard floors
  • Sofas and mattresses
  • Curtains
  • Fans and overhead cleaning
  • All-in-one household cleaning

When an Upright Vacuum Is the Better Choice

These resemble large stick vacuums and are better suited to large carpeted floors.

Not ideal for:

  • Stairs
  • Upholstery cleaning
  • Overhead cleaning

For most Indian homes looking for one versatile vacuum cleaner, canister vacuums make more sense.

Choosing the Right Suction Power and Motor for a Corded Vacuum Cleaner

For proper deep cleaning, I would look for at least:

  • 22 to 25 kPa suction
  • 1,400 W motor or above

Lower wattage motors can heat up during long sessions. The trade-off is that higher wattage often means more noise.

The 16 Amp Plug Point Requirement You Shouldn’t Ignore

This is one of the most overlooked buying factors in powerful corded vacuum cleaners.

Many vacuums with motors above 1,500 W require a 16 amp plug point. Some people try to run them with converters on regular 5 amp sockets, but that is not a good idea.

In long continuous use, the vacuum can draw more than a 5 amp socket is meant to handle. That can overload the circuit, damage the socket, melt the plug, or create wiring issues. A lot of brands do not clearly highlight this, so it is worth checking before you buy.

Essential Attachments and HEPA Filters to Look For

Most corded vacuum cleaners include floor and crevice tools by default. But some skip an upholstery attachment, which makes sofa and mattress cleaning unnecessarily awkward.

I would avoid those.

Another important difference from cordless vacuums is that many corded models use non-motorized attachments. These can feel cumbersome, especially on upholstery and carpets.

If you need a blower, note that only a few corded models offer one.

Bagless vs Bagged: Which Vacuum Cleaner Is More Practical?

About half the corded vacuums in the market are still bagless, while some budget options continue to use dust bags.

I generally prefer bagless vacuum cleaners because they are easier and more hygienic to empty. For longer cleaning sessions, a larger dust bin of around 1.5 to 2 litres also means fewer interruptions.

All serious corded vacuums now include HEPA filtration as well.

Why Cord Length Can Make Everyday Cleaning Easier

This sounds minor until you use a vacuum with a short cord and have to keep changing sockets room after room.

My minimum recommendation is a 5 metre cord. Anything shorter becomes irritating very quickly. Some models fall below that, while premium brands like Miele can go beyond 9 metres.
